300 Johns Turn Trl, Lexington, KY 40514 is a 2 bedroom, 2 bathroom, 851 sqft townhouse built in 2005. This property is not currently available for sale. 300 Johns Turn Trl was last sold on Dec 12, 2023 for $194,000 (0% higher than the asking price of $194,000). The current Trulia Estimate for 300 Johns Turn Trl is $202,400.
